分类:
2006-06-01 10:35:37
环境:VMWARE+Redhat 8.0
准备:
Arm交叉编译器:从 中下载arm-elf-tools-20030314.sh
uClinux:从中下载uClinux-dist-20051014.tar.gz
将下载的文件放在/usr/local/src目录下
® 安装Arm交叉编译器:
1、 将arm-elf-tools设置可执行:chmod u+x arm-elf-tools-20030314.sh
2、 ./arm-elf-tools-20030314.sh
则相应的工具安装在/usr/local/bin目录下。
® 安装uClinux:
1、 解压:tar –zxvf uClinux-dist-20051014.tar.gz
2、 进入解压目录cd uClinux-dist
3、 make Xconfig
4、 在vendor/product中选择EMBEST/ARMulator,kernel版本选择2.4,save and exit.
5、 make dep
6、 make clean
7、 make lib_only
8、 make user_only
9、 make romfs
10、 make image
11、 查看uClinux-dist/images/下是不是有文件Zimage与romfs.img等
12、 将/uClinux-dist/images/romfs.img建立快捷方式名为boot.rom,在/uClinux-dist目录下执行:ln images/romfs.img boot.rom